Technical Support Office

Technical Support Office is a company Located at Roswell,New Mexico,United States with a telephone number 5056234337, (505)623-4337.Provided Administration of Environmental Quality and Housing Programs products and service.
Contact Info
Map
Map of Technical Support Office, address:704 S Sunset Ave Ste B,Roswell,New Mexico,United States.